Anderson Brito de Arruda (born 27 November 2001), simply known as Anderson Brito, is a Brazilian professional footballer who plays winger for Malaysia Super League club Melaka.
In January 2025, Brito joined Independência. He has managed to win the Campeonato Acreano with Independência for the 2025 season. [1]
In August 2025, Melaka signed Brito from Independência on a free transfer. He made his debut for Melaka in the opening match of the 2025–26 Malaysia Super League against Penang. [2]
